// TURNSTILE_DEBOUNCE_MS controls how long the Harrowfield stadium
// counter ignores repeat pulses from the same gate. Field testing at
// the Denbray Arena showed the hardware double-fires about 3% of the
// time under 40ms, so anything lower inflates attendance numbers —
// which is how we ended up reporting 110k fans in a 60k venue last
// season. Don't lower this without rerunning the gate sim. The sim
// was last validated against the build referenced below.

pipeline stamp: htk4_66df

### Feedcheck triage

If a customer says Feedcheck flags their podcast feed as invalid but it plays fine elsewhere, run the validator locally with `--lenient` first — nine times out of ten it's a namespace quirk, not a real break. Escalate to the Ostrander team only if the lenient pass fails too. The local validator needs the fetch-proxy secret in its env file before it'll pull remote feeds:

vault entry, yagep-yagef: COURIER_KEY13=8965fb29ff62d

Minutes — Management Meeting, Hallowfield Office

Present: senior management of Norvane Logistics.

The committee reviewed next year's training budget. Agreed: a 9% increase overall, weighted toward the Driftline safety programme and leadership development for branch supervisors. External vendor spend to be capped pending a review of the Quellar contract. Finance will circulate revised figures before the board session. The confidential note on related business plans is appended below for the board's attention.

confidential, kahog-bawif: The northern region missed its Pramir quota by 20.0 percent last quarter. Casaxek Freight plans to lower the Fraion list price by 41.5 percent in December. The finance team signed off on a budget of $236.4 million for Project Druius. The renewal with Fenysix Partners closes at $91.3 million a year, 2.1 percent below the last contract.